I have totally loved doing this blanket and I am so happy that I was able to complete it before giving birth! Before starting this blanket, I was very nervous about a lot of the techniques used in pattern but I was keen to give it a try and test my skills, and I am so glad that I did it. The videos were so clear and made it very easy to follow along. I was able to do the most of the blanket without even looking at the pattern because of how clear the videos were. I learned so many techniques and new skills while doing this blanket and am very excited to do another blanket or CAL. I would consider myself a beginner in crochet so this was a very good way of learning new techniques and skills that I would perhaps try and avoid usually from being to nervous. If anyone watching this is a beginner too and is thinking this might be too difficult, please please watch some of the sirdar videos on their YouTube and practice some of the stitches using some scrap yarn. I think you will be surprised at what your capable of because I certainly surprised myself! :) There were a few occasions where I made a mistake or kept making a mistake and I had to undo rows and redo them, but I dont mind doing this though as its the best way to learn. Sometimes I just needed to be a little patient with this blanket, and it was worth it in the end.
